Leighton Baines' stunning long-range effort at the Ricoh Arena ensured a first-leg advantage for England Under-21s in their European Championship play-off against Germany.

Wigan left-back Baines received the ball with 14 minutes left and unleashed an unstoppable drive into the top corner past Michael Rensing, who had frustrated the hosts with his agility throughout.

Bayern Munich goalkeeper Rensing had denied Baines and Anton Ferdinand earlier in the match, while Wayne Routledge also hit the post with a drive.
